日韩无码专区无码一级三级片|91人人爱网站中日韩无码电影|厨房大战丰满熟妇|AV高清无码在线免费观看|另类AV日韩少妇熟女|中文日本大黄一级黄色片|色情在线视频免费|亚洲成人特黄a片|黄片wwwav色图欧美|欧亚乱色一区二区三区

RELATEED CONSULTING
相關咨詢
選擇下列產品馬上在線溝通
服務時間:8:30-17:00
你可能遇到了下面的問題
關閉右側工具欄

新聞中心

這里有您想知道的互聯(lián)網(wǎng)營銷解決方案
巨杉數(shù)據(jù)庫tidb對比

巨杉數(shù)據(jù)庫和MongoDB的關系

巨杉數(shù)據(jù)庫(Percona Server for MongoDB)是一款基于MongoDB引擎的分布式數(shù)據(jù)庫,它繼承了MongoDB的所有功能,并在此基礎上進行了優(yōu)化和擴展,巨杉數(shù)據(jù)庫主要用于企業(yè)級應用場景,提供了高可用、高性能、高擴展性的數(shù)據(jù)存儲解決方案,而MongoDB是一款開源的文檔型數(shù)據(jù)庫,以其高性能、易擴展性和靈活性而受到廣泛關注,兩者之間的關系可以從以下幾個方面來理解:

站在用戶的角度思考問題,與客戶深入溝通,找到西雙版納網(wǎng)站設計與西雙版納網(wǎng)站推廣的解決方案,憑借多年的經驗,讓設計與互聯(lián)網(wǎng)技術結合,創(chuàng)造個性化、用戶體驗好的作品,建站類型包括:網(wǎng)站建設、成都網(wǎng)站設計、企業(yè)官網(wǎng)、英文網(wǎng)站、手機端網(wǎng)站、網(wǎng)站推廣、域名申請、虛擬主機、企業(yè)郵箱。業(yè)務覆蓋西雙版納地區(qū)。

1、相似性:巨杉數(shù)據(jù)庫基于MongoDB引擎,因此在數(shù)據(jù)模型、查詢語言等方面與MongoDB保持一致,這意味著用戶在使用巨杉數(shù)據(jù)庫時,可以無縫地遷移現(xiàn)有的MongoDB應用。

2、優(yōu)勢互補:雖然巨杉數(shù)據(jù)庫和MongoDB在很多方面相似,但它們在某些特性上有所不同,巨杉數(shù)據(jù)庫針對高并發(fā)、高可用的需求進行了優(yōu)化,提供了更好的性能和穩(wěn)定性;而MongoDB則更注重靈活性,支持豐富的數(shù)據(jù)類型和查詢操作,這種優(yōu)勢互補的關系使得兩者可以共同滿足不同場景下的需求。

3、生態(tài)系統(tǒng):巨杉數(shù)據(jù)庫作為基于MongoDB的產品,繼承了MongoDB強大的生態(tài)系統(tǒng),用戶可以在使用巨杉數(shù)據(jù)庫的同時,享受到與MongoDB相關的工具、技術和資源的支持。

技術特點

1、數(shù)據(jù)模型:巨杉數(shù)據(jù)庫基于MongoDB的數(shù)據(jù)模型,采用了BSON(類似JSON的一種二進制表示格式)作為數(shù)據(jù)存儲格式,這使得巨杉數(shù)據(jù)庫具有與MongoDB相似的查詢性能和擴展性。

2、查詢語言:巨杉數(shù)據(jù)庫支持標準的SQL和MongoDB查詢語言,包括基本的增刪改查操作、聚合查詢、地理空間查詢等,巨杉數(shù)據(jù)庫還提供了一些針對高并發(fā)、高可用場景的優(yōu)化特性,如索引、事務處理等。

3、高可用:巨杉數(shù)據(jù)庫采用主從復制、分片集群等技術實現(xiàn)高可用,主從復制可以保證數(shù)據(jù)的實時同步,而分片集群則可以將數(shù)據(jù)分布在多個服務器上,提高系統(tǒng)的可擴展性和容錯能力。

4、性能優(yōu)化:為了提高查詢性能,巨杉數(shù)據(jù)庫對內存管理、磁盤I/O等方面進行了優(yōu)化,它采用了延遲寫入技術,將寫操作的延遲降低到最低;它還支持多種緩存策略,以提高數(shù)據(jù)的訪問速度。

相關問題與解答

1、巨杉數(shù)據(jù)庫和MongoDB哪個更適合企業(yè)級應用?

答:巨杉數(shù)據(jù)庫和MongoDB都可以用于企業(yè)級應用,但它們各自有不同的優(yōu)勢,如果企業(yè)需要一個高性能、高可用的數(shù)據(jù)庫系統(tǒng),那么巨杉數(shù)據(jù)庫可能是更好的選擇;而如果企業(yè)需要一個靈活、易擴展的文檔型數(shù)據(jù)庫,那么MongoDB可能更適合,具體選擇哪個產品,需要根據(jù)企業(yè)的業(yè)務需求和技術棧來決定。

2、巨杉數(shù)據(jù)庫如何實現(xiàn)高可用?

答:巨杉數(shù)據(jù)庫通過主從復制和分片集群兩種方式實現(xiàn)高可用,主從復制可以保證數(shù)據(jù)的實時同步,而分片集群則可以將數(shù)據(jù)分布在多個服務器上,提高系統(tǒng)的可擴展性和容錯能力,巨杉數(shù)據(jù)庫還支持故障轉移、自動恢復等高級功能,以確保在發(fā)生故障時能夠快速恢復正常運行。

3、如何在巨杉數(shù)據(jù)庫中實現(xiàn)分布式事務?

答:在巨杉數(shù)據(jù)庫中,可以使用多版本并發(fā)控制(MVCC)和兩階段提交協(xié)議(2PC)等技術實現(xiàn)分布式事務,MVCC允許多個事務同時讀寫同一數(shù)據(jù),而2PC則通過協(xié)調器來保證所有事務在同一時間點執(zhí)行相同的操作,需要注意的是,分布式事務在實際應用中可能會帶來較大的性能開銷和復雜性,因此在使用時需要權衡利弊。

4、如何在MongoDB中實現(xiàn)分片?

答:在MongoDB中,可以通過配置分片集(sharding set)來實現(xiàn)分片,分片集是由若干個mongod實例組成的集合,這些實例共同負責處理客戶端的請求,要實現(xiàn)分片,需要先創(chuàng)建一個分片模板(sharding template),用于定義分片鍵(shard key)和分片范圍;然后創(chuàng)建一個配置服務器(config server),用于保存分片模板和其他元數(shù)據(jù);最后創(chuàng)建多個shard節(jié)點(shard nodes),每個節(jié)點負責處理一部分數(shù)據(jù),通過以上步驟,就可以實現(xiàn)MongoDB的水平分片功能。


網(wǎng)頁標題:巨杉數(shù)據(jù)庫tidb對比
網(wǎng)頁URL:http://m.5511xx.com/article/cdpsech.html